How to make it

  • In a small bowl combine 3/4 cup of chicken broth and cornstarch. Blend well, leaving no lumps. Set aside.
  • In a saucepan, pour the rest of the chicken broth. Stir in chives, ground ginger, bouillon, salt, soy sauce and crushed garlic. Bring to a rolling boil.
  • In a small bowl whisk together eggs and egg yolk.
  • Using a skimmer(for Halloween appearance only) remove anything floating before adding your egg mixture to the broth. This is for cosmetic looks only for the Halloween Theme, otherwise skip this step.
  • Using a fork, whisk it around in a circular motion in the broth and drizzle the egg mixture in slowly. Egg mixture will cook as it is whisked in.
  • Whisk in cornstarch mixture to broth until desired consistentcy.
  • Serve immediately. Enjoy.
